Guest Bio
Lior Weinstein is a serial entrepreneur specializing in digital transformation across mobile, web, and desktop platforms. He founded his first company at just 14 years old and went on to build and exit multiple technology companies before the end of his 20s. Over the years, Lior has worked on a wide range of projects—from quirky campaigns promoting DIY chicken coops to large-scale marketing automation systems.
His true gift lies in simplifying complex ideas and turning them into actionable, high-impact solutions. Lior has contributed to the development of over 30 mobile apps used by hundreds of millions of people worldwide, along with hundreds of B2C and B2B websites. His work has been recognized by Microsoft for outstanding UI design and featured on the Apple US App Store.
Today, Lior focuses his energy on building new technology-driven joint ventures, and serving as a fractional CTO and CRO for founder-led companies generating $20M–$100M in annual revenue. He also lends his expertise to nonprofit organizations, helping them scale with the same care and innovation he brings to for-profit ventures.
Key Topics
How growing up in a militarized, high-stress environment shaped Lior’s perspective on risk and resilience
His family's history of surviving the Holocaust—and the emotional wisdom passed down by osmosis
The difference between anticipation and anxiety, and why framing matters
How Lior balances his role as a technologist with deep emotional and relational work
The power of travel, intentional living, and minimizing to maximize joy
Triggers and the practice of observing before reacting
